Recalling the happenings on ABC's"Lost"from creatorJ.J. Abrams, it's not entirely surprising that a film titledInfinitely Polar Bearhas fallen in his lap. However, it's a bit surprising that the story of this new producing gig for Abrams doesn't have some mystery behind it. Instead,Pajibareports the film is a drama about a bipolar man who attempts to hold onto his stability in order to take care of his two daughters while their mother does her best to start a career. The title seems a little silly knowing the plot, but I'm quite impressed with Abrams ventures into movies we wouldn't expect from him like the forthcomingMorning Glorywith Rachel McAdams.
WriterMaya Forbes(Monsters vs. Aliens,The Rocker) will make her directorial debut with this film, and she also wrote the script herself. ApparentlyMark Ruffalois one of the lead candidates to play the lead role of the bipolar man who is hospitalized and has to attempt to make amends with his two children and the wife that left him. With all these films Abrams is producing through his Bad Robot banner, and his current direction ofSuper 8, the filmmaker continues to be one of the hardest working talents in the industry.
